Position Overview

As part of the talented marketing team, Brunswick is seeking a Regional Marketing Activation Specialist for our Corporate Northeast Clubs (Connecticut, Long Island, and Rhode Island). The role involves collaborating with the regional brand leadership team to implement marketing strategies that accelerate growth for Freedom Boat Club in the region. You will lead the activation of promotions, events, and marketing initiatives across clubs, ensuring consistent execution and brand alignment.

This position requires a go‑getter mindset comfortable engaging with customers onsite at weekend and evening events while also working remotely on digital activations.

Essential Functions
  • Promotion Activation & Content Creation:
    Develop, launch, present, and manage monthly regional promotions across email, text, and miscellaneous campaigns.
  • Local Marketing & Sales Support:
    Act as the SME for local marketing activations, guiding the sales team and creating/distributing sales promotion materials including POS collateral.
  • Event Planning, Execution & Coordination:
    Lead planning, coordination, and execution of local events (e.g., boat shows, sales events, member appreciation events). Attendance at most events is required.
  • Event Tracking & Performance:
    Monitor and evaluate event performance, maintain a calendar of upcoming opportunities, and identify activation needs. Provide insights and recommendations based on data.
  • Stakeholder & Brand Communications:
    Prepare and present activation-related communications to stakeholders and leadership. Develop playbooks, lead regional team meetings, and support strategic planning. Build a strong partnership with the regional General Manager and Marketing Manager.
  • Social Media Management:
    Develop content for the three regional social media pages with guidance from the Social Media and Content Manager.
  • Email Campaigns:
    Support creation and distribution of club and member communications, event invites, promotions, and newsletters.
  • Marketing Collateral & Compliance:
    Assist in developing digital and print marketing materials, ensuring alignment with brand guidelines.
  • Invoice Management:
    Review, approve, and track marketing invoices within the region, ensuring proper documentation and adherence to budget.
  • Ad‑hoc Marketing Support:
    Provide support for additional marketing initiatives and projects as needed, and propose innovative ideas to explore new opportunities for business growth.
